Ikungu
Ikungu is a hamlet in Gumanga, Mkalama District Council, Singida and has an elevation of 1,525 metres. Ikungu is situated nearby to the hamlet Igonia, as well as near the village Gumanga.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Gumanga
Village
Gumanga is an administrative ward in the Mkalama District of the Singida Region of Tanzania. According to the 2002 census, the ward has a total population of 9,896. According to the 2012 census, the population had increased to 10,948. Gumanga is situated 4½ km southwest of Ikungu.
